The AWS Class E308/308H-16 electrodes are made from austenitic stainless steel, featuring around 19% chromium and 10% nickel, with the E308H variant having a higher carbon content to ensure strength at elevated temperatures. These electrodes deliver weld deposits that boast high tensile strength, excellent toughness, and outstanding resistance to oxidation, scaling, and corrosion. They provide stable arc performance, easy slag removal, and consistent bead formation, resulting in durable, high-quality welds that are perfect for high-temperature and corrosive environments.
| Classification | AWS A5.4, E308/308H-16 |
| Form | Welding Electrode, Welding Rods |
| Type Of Current | AC-DCEP (Direct Current Electrode Positive) |
| Welding Position | F, V, OH, H |
| Size | 2.0 mm, 2.50 mm, 3.15 mm, 4.00 mm, 5.0 mm |
| AC/DC+ | AC or DC (+) |
| JIS Specification | BS 2926 19.9 A R |
| Other Specification | DIN 8556 E19 9 R 23 A |

These electrodes are commonly used for welding austenitic stainless steels, especially the 304, 304L, and 304H grades, in situations where corrosion resistance and high-temperature strength are essential. Typical applications include chemical and petrochemical equipment, pressure vessels, heat exchangers, pipelines, and marine structures. They are particularly well-suited for fabrication, repair, and maintenance tasks where strong, reliable, and heat-resistant welds are crucial for long-lasting performance.
